Output 076b7b81c230a2866e3f6d55fcd2d19b143bb800e13cf44cbf3206a601db38de:1

value
621654
script pubkey
OP_HASH160 OP_PUSHBYTES_20 799f59a7935590d5bb69e2164fd74e1eef08d2e8 OP_EQUAL
address
3Cn6absu4pPQtKxY6KiEAS3ye8J3kCtVaX
transaction
076b7b81c230a2866e3f6d55fcd2d19b143bb800e13cf44cbf3206a601db38de
confirmations
435895
spent
true